    I'm a United States citizen and my fiancée and I have decided to get married. We want to live in Austria for the next year or two, then we don't know where in the EU. She's a French citizen. Is it okay to get married in America or should we get married in France (or Austria)? I want to apply for residency once I am married to the EU but am not sure how it works. I need to be able to work and stay. Any ideas on what to do? I plan on moving right before Christmas.

    Yes you can travel,as you dont need visa(US citizen),but if you were to lets say decide to live in Italy with your partner you`d have to apply again to relevant authority.Residence card issued by Austrians does not give you right to live and work wherever you want in the EU as far as I know.
